Lipo laser and ultrasonic cavitation are two popular non-invasive body contouring treatments used to reduce localized fat in areas like the stomach, thighs, and arms. While they can help produce a toned, smooth appearance, it is difficult to decide which treatment is best for you. To make this decision easier, let’s take a closer look at each of them.

Lipo laser is commonly referred to as cold laser lipolysis. It works by focusing intense beams of light – lasers – on large clusters of fat cells. This causes the fat cells to break apart and release their contents into the blood stream where it is processed and eliminated from the body. During lipo laser treatments, a cooling device (like a vacuum or a suction cup) may be used on the area being treated for further comfort and effectiveness. This treatment requires multiple sessions for optimal results but each session is relatively short - usually lasting around 30 minutes or less.

Ultrasonic cavitation also targets fat cells but by using ultrasound technology rather than light beams. The sound waves cause microscopic bubbles to form around the lipids in the cells, leading them to burst and drain out their fatty contents into the surrounding area. Like Lipo laser, it usually requires several sessions before results become visible but unlike Lipo laser, its treatments typically take around 45 minutes per session though some centers offer express treatments that last only 25 minutes instead.

Ultimately deciding which one of these two popular body sculpting procedures is right for you depends on your body type and desired outcome, as well as your goals and budget. Lipo laser tends to be more comfortable than ultrasonic cavitation due to its use of cooling devices though both are minimally-invasive procedures with little downtime required after each session. If you’re undecided about which one might be better for you, then it’s best to discuss your options in detail with your doctor or aesthetic clinic staff who can advise you about what will work best for your individual needs.

What kind of side effects are associated with lipo laser or ultrasonic cavitation?

Lipo laser or ultrasonic cavitation are two types of non-invasive fat reduction treatments that can be used to help rid the body of stubborn and excess fat cells. While these treatments promise positive results and minimal discomfort, they do come with side effects that should be addressed prior to undergoing either procedure.

Lipo Laser, also known as low-level laser therapy (LLLT), works by targeting fat cells directly with a cold laser. This laser heat triggers a reaction within the targeted fat cells causing them to break apart, releasing their contents out into the body for easier removal. This can cause some discomfort during the treatment such as tingling, weakness of muscles throughout targeted areas and general discomfort afterward however these side effects should quickly subside following treatment.

Ultrasonic cavitation works in a similar fashion as lipo laser but relies on sound waves to target and break down fat cells rather than lasers. In this process patients may experience sensations like mild nausea or headaches after sessions or dizziness during treatments due to the ultrasonic frequencies being emitted by the device. Additionally some patients can experience local bruising or numbness up to three days after treatment though some reprieve is often found when applying a cold compress over areas where bruising occurred.

In conclusion while both Lipo Laser and Ultrasonic Cavitation provide non-invasive methods for fat reduction they do come with potential side effects that should be discussed thoroughly with your healthcare professional prior to initiating any type of treatment regiment. Being aware of potential risks can help provide a more manageable experience if either treatment is right for you.
